Wagering Requirements: The Silent Killer
Most ’60 free spins no deposit Australia 2026 claim today’ offers attach a wagering requirement to the winnings, not the spins themselves. If the wagering is 40x and you win $30, you need to play through $1,200. On pokies with a 96% RTP, your expected loss is about $48. That means you probably will not clear the wagering unless you get lucky. My advice? Look for offers with 30x or lower. Or better yet, find the PlayOJO deal where it is 1x.

Max Cashout Caps
Another common catch is the max cashout. Some casinos cap your withdrawal from no deposit spins at $50 or $100. Even if you hit a massive win of $500, you can only walk away with $100. That is still free money, but it is important to know. The LeoVegas offer I listed has a $150 max cashout, which is generous for a no deposit bonus.

Realistic Expectations: What Can You Actually Win from 60 Free Spins?
I am not going to lie to you and say you will become a millionaire from 60 free spins. That is fantasy. But you can win a meaningful amount of real cash. Let me give you a realistic breakdown based on my own testing.
On a typical pokie with 96% RTP and medium volatility, your expected return from 60 spins at $0.10 per spin (the standard bet size) is about $5.76. That is the mathematical average. But variance means you could win $0 or $100. I have personally hit a $47 win from 60 spins on ‘Big Bass Bonanza’ because I triggered the bonus round. I also spun 60 times on ‘Starburst’ and got nothing.
The key is to treat these spins as a free lottery ticket. Do not expect to win. But if you do win, make sure you follow the wagering rules so you can actually withdraw it.
Common Mistakes Aussie Players Make with No Deposit Spins
I have seen the same mistakes over and over. Here are the biggest ones so you can avoid them.
- Not reading the wagering requirement. You win $50, but the wagering is 50x, so you need to play $2,500. That is a massive hurdle. Always check the T&Cs before claiming.
- Playing the wrong pokie. Some casinos only count wagering on specific games. If you play ‘Mega Moolah’ when the bonus is only valid on ‘Book of Dead’, your wagering progress will be zero. Stick to the designated game.
- Depositing too early. If you deposit before using your no deposit spins, some casinos will cancel the free spins bonus. Always use the free spins first, then consider a deposit.
- Forgetting the max bet limit. Many no deposit bonuses have a max bet limit of $5 per spin while wagering. If you bet $10, you void the bonus and forfeit winnings.
- Ignoring the expiry date. Most 60 free spins expire within 7 days. Some expire in 24 hours. If you do not use them in time, they disappear. Set a reminder.
